Heart’s Intentions

I look at you with a saddened heart
There is no need for this to start
I did no wrong you know it’s true
Now you say to me we’re through
It’s not been easy this past year
Many a fight, and many a tear
But through it all I say to you
My feelings real, my love is true
You say you’re tired, need a break
But hun, it’s our very lives at stake
So please think twice before this move
Please give me time, and let me prove
That this is wrong, this step you make
Help me stay you this great mistake
“There’s no more time for us” you say
“I’m sorry that I have to go this way
Your time is spent with pen in hand
Only in poems do you take a stand
Your time is stretched quite thin
Against this passion how can I win
How do I do battle with a foe unseen
Of this I know you think me mean
Your true passion is words that rhyme
And I come second most of the time”
You are never second is my reply
This I have proven, you cannot lie
Most are poems of love for you
I write them from a heart that’s true
They speak the words I cannot voice
To be this way was not my choice
My feelings need escape you see
And this is the only way for me
My love for you is beyond measure
Our lives together, my only treasure
So promise me that you will stay
Please help us to find a middle way
I’ll find more time to hold you dear
But of my poems please never fear
They speak sentiments from my heart
They were never meant to have us part
So please let’s end this sad contention
With acceptance of my heart’s intention
Within these words I voice my heart
Of which you own the greatest part.
